- [ ] Rotate the master key for the Gleanly retention sweeper. Verify the sweeper is paused, confirm the last purge manifest hash matches the ledger, and have the reviewer countersign. No rotation without dual sign-off. After countersignature, record the recovery passphrase on the line immediately below.

recovery phrase for yahap-faduf: sorion-kasath-briath-gorius-ulaael-zorvan-aldiel-quenwyn-casdor-framir-julwyn-novvan-zorox

Restock Planner Runbook (Snackline)

The planner job runs nightly and rebuilds routes for every machine in the Dorset Hollow region. If routes look stale, check the demand snapshot timestamp first — nine times out of ten that's the culprit. Kick a manual replan with the usual flag, wait ~4 minutes, then verify the build token below matches the dashboard header.

trace token, bagag-kawep: htk6_d2d45a

# Signing — Brightvale Reminder Job

The Brightvale clinic reminder job ships as a signed container. Build nightly, sign, push to the Norwick registry. Unsigned images are rejected at admission.

Notes for sync: rotation done last week; old signature checks removed from the scheduler. Verify one staging run before Thursday's batch.

Sign all reminder-job images with the key below.

rollout seal: bky4_a5Ma

## Tuning

The receipt mailer (Almsgate) batches donation receipts and sends through the Thornquay relay. On-call: if the queue backs up, resist the urge to crank batch size — the relay rate-limits per connection, and bigger batches just mean bigger retries. Scale worker count first, then shorten the flush interval. Dedupe window must stay longer than the retry horizon or donors get duplicate receipts, which generates tickets. All knobs live in one place and are read at worker start. Current production values follow.

tuning table, kajop-yafof:
QUOTAS = {
    "wenath": 10,
    "ulaael": 5,
}